While installing Lubuntu precise-desktop-powerpc.iso 20120309 on an eMac G4 800 MHz, Nvidia graphics, I received an error during the install process:
Failed to execute child process "ubiquity" (No such file or directory)

Steps I took:
1) Boot from desktop .iso, that seemed to work just fine
2) Right click on "Install Lubuntu 12.04" desktop icon, select "Open"
3) Installer window is black/dark
4) So I open Customize Look and Feel, change widget to Clearlooks and background color (customized color them) to a nice purple
5) Installer text visible now, so I choose Install
6) I choose "update this installer" and Install
7) I had enough drive space and internet connection
8) I choose dowload updates and download extras
9) choose Install
10) wanted to go back and turn off download updates, but when I choose the "Back" button, the system seemed to freeze, then I received the " Failed to execute child process "ubiquity" (No such file or directory)" error.

To file this report, I used "apport-bug lubuntu-desktop" from LTerminal, so the computer seemed to be working fine from the live CD.
